Driveway edging repair involves fixing and restoring the borders that define the edge of a driveway. Over time, these edges can become damaged due to weather, ground shifting, or regular use. Repair work may include replacing broken or crumbling edging materials, re-aligning displaced sections, and ensuring the borders are securely anchored to prevent future issues. Properly maintained driveway edges not only improve the overall appearance but also help protect the driveway from erosion and water damage.
This service addresses common problems such as crumbling or cracked edging, uneven borders, and sections that have shifted or sunk. These issues can lead to water pooling on the driveway, which may cause further deterioration or create hazards for vehicles and pedestrians. Repairing driveway edges can also prevent weeds from growing through gaps and keep soil and gravel from spreading onto the driveway surface, maintaining a cleaner, more defined look.

The overview below groups typical Driveway Edging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Maryville, TN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or driveway edging repairs in Maryville, TN, range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ing broken sections or fixing minor damage,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um unless additional work is needed.
Moderate Projects - Mid-sized driveway edging repairs, including partial replacements or extensive repairs, generally cost between $600 and $1,200. Local contractors often handle these projects regularly within this range, with some larger or more complex jobs reaching higher prices.
Full Replacement - Complete driveway edging replacement in the area can typically cost from $1,500 to $3,000. Larger projects involving significant removal and new installation tend to fall into this range, though costs can vary based on materials and driveway size.
Complex or Custom Work - Highly detailed or custom driveway edging projects, such as decorative borders or extensive redesigns, can exceed $3,000 and may reach $5,000 or more. These jobs are less common and usually involve specialized materials or intricate design features.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
